Westminster Wraps Up Rose-Hulman Invitational with Strong Weekend

9/6/2025 Fulton, MO – Westminster volleyball went 2–2 at the Rose-Hulman Invitational this weekend, battling through four tough matches. The Blue Jays earned wins over Ohio Northern and Knox while coming up short against host Rose-Hulman and Anderson (IN). At the conclusion of the tournament, Landrey VanOverschelde and Makenzie Sansone were named to the All-Tournament Team for their standout play. 

Match 1 – vs. Ohio Northern 
Westminster opened the weekend with a five-set battle against Ohio Northern, winning 3–2. 

  • Meghan Nolte powered the attack with 16 kills on .270 hitting. 

  • VanOverschelde guided the offense with 36 assists. 

  • Schnake was a defensive leader with 29 digs. 

Match 2 – vs. Rose-Hulman 
In their second match, Westminster dropped a straight-set decision to the host Engineers. 

  • Nolte tallied four kills and an ace. 

  • Hasselbacher finished with six kills on .200 hitting. 

  • Hansen added a team-high seven kills. 

  • Schnake again paced the defense with 14 digs. 

Match 3 – vs. Anderson (Ind.) 
The Blue Jays bounced back in a five-set thriller, losing to Anderson 2-3. 

  • Sansone was outstanding with 13 kills on .324 hitting. 

  • Hansen contributed 12 kills, while Nolte had 10 kills and 16 digs. 

  • VanOverschelde dished out 37 assists and added 16 digs for a double-double. 

  • Schnake anchored the defense with 22 digs. 

Match 4 – vs. Knox 
Westminster closed the invitational with a dominant sweep of Knox. 

  • Hasselbacher led with nine kills on .375 hitting. 

  • Nolte added six kills and two service aces. 

  • Hansen was nearly perfect with seven kills on .778 hitting. 

  • Schnake tallied 14 digs, and VanOverschelde finished with 20 assists. 

The Blue Jays now sit at 6–3 overall and return to action next week looking to build on their strong showing in Terre Haute.
